Dimension 1: Performance (PPFD and Spectrum)
Everything I’d read said “more watts = more light.” The conventional wisdom is you get what you pay for with premium brands. When I compared the ViparSpectra XS1500 Pro (150W, $169) against a generic 200W light ($89) side by side in our test tent:
- ViparSpectra XS1500 Pro: Measured PPFD at 18” was 890 µmol/m²/s. Uniform coverage across the 3x3’ footprint.
- Generic 200W: Peak PPFD was 780 µmol/m²/s, but dropped to 350 µmol/m²/s at the edges. Basically a hot spot in the middle.
Never expected the 150W light to outperform the 200W one. Turns out the actual PAR output and spectrum uniformity matter way more than raw wattage. The ViparSpectra PAR 450 we tested later delivered 1,000+ µmol/m²/s across a wider coverage area, which matched our high-light crop needs perfectly.
Dimension 2: Quality and Consistency
It’s tempting to think identical specs from different vendors will perform the same. But when you order 20 units of the same model, the variation tells the real story. I ordered 10 XS1500 Pro units and 10 generic units. Here’s what shipped:
- ViparSpectra: All 10 units were within 2% of each other in measured PPFD. No dead LEDs. Packaging was solid.
- Generic: 2 units arrived with damaged diodes. 3 units varied by 12% in brightness. One had a different driver inside than the spec sheet listed. Honestely, I was ready to give up on them after the third return.
